What the Age of Dorchester Homes Still Decides Today
Most houses in Dorchester went up from the early 1900s through the 1950s, a period when panels were sized for lighting and a handful of appliances. Those houses came with fuse boxes, ungrounded two-wire runs, and circuits shared across rooms that now hold refrigerators, window units, and charging devices. Three things follow from that age and still shape the electrical work needed today: the panel is too small, the wiring has no ground, and the circuit count was never enough.
Fuses That Keep Blowing
When a fuse blows every time two appliances run in the same room, the house is telling the homeowner that the circuit was never sized for that load. In Dorchester homes built before the forties, a single fuse often covered an entire floor. Running a microwave and a toaster on the same line trips the protection every time, and the fix is not a bigger fuse but a panel that can carry separate circuits.
Local electricians replace the fuse box with a breaker panel sized for how the home is used now, adding the dedicated circuits the kitchen and bathrooms need so the protection works the way it is supposed to.
Two-Prong Outlets Throughout the House
Two-prong outlets mean the wiring behind them has no ground path. In a Dorchester home where that wiring runs through plaster walls, a fault has nowhere safe to go. Appliances that expect a ground, including most electronics, run unprotected. Over time the insulation on old two-wire runs becomes brittle and can crack at the connections.
Electricians replace two-prong outlets with grounded receptacles or install the outlets with test and reset buttons where a ground wire cannot be run, giving the homeowner protection that meets current requirements. Outlets Warm to the Touch
An outlet that feels warm is not a minor nuisance. In Dorchester homes built in the late 1960s and early 1970s, aluminum wiring was used in place of copper on branch circuits. Aluminum expands and contracts at a different rate than the devices it connects to, and over decades those connections loosen. A loose aluminum connection generates heat at the point of contact, and that heat does not stop when the outlet is not in use.
Electricians repair aluminum wiring connections with the correct fittings or replace the affected runs, removing the heat source and restoring connections that stay tight.
A Panel That Cannot Keep Up
A car charger, a window air conditioner, and a chest freezer added to a house wired for a fraction of that load will push the panel past what it was built to handle. In Dorchester homes, that original panel was often a sixty-amp service at a time when the house held two or three circuits. Every load added since then has come out of headroom that was already thin, and on a hot afternoon the panel carries all of it at once.
Electricians upgrade the service and replace the panel with one sized for the actual load, adding the circuits the car charger, the air conditioning, and the kitchen each need so the homeowner can run everything without watching the breaker box.
Finished Ceilings That Block the Path
In a Dorchester home with plaster ceilings and no attic access above the living space, running a new circuit from the basement panel to a second-floor room means finding a path that does not open every ceiling between them. Tight lots and attached walls limit where conduit can travel on the outside of the house.
Local electricians plan the route before the first hole is cut, using the basement, interior chases, and existing openings to keep the work contained. The goal is a finished circuit that reaches where it needs to go without a room that has to be repainted afterward.
